    Foxes and dogs are members of the same animal family, canidae, but their lineage splits off from there. While dogs are domesticated members of the canis genus, foxes belong to several different, non-canis genera (that’s the plural form of genus). The twelve most common, “true fox” species belong to the genus vulpes. So what does all that Latin mean...

    It’s only natural to want to befriend a fox; after all, they’re sooo cute! Depending on what country, state, or town you live in, it may technically be legal to have a pet fox at home. But that doesn’t mean it’s a good idea. Though there have been successful domestication efforts, true foxes remain wild animals, and should not be kept in the home. ...

  3. Some pets, dogs, in particular, are quite unlikely to get attacked by a fox. But, as is the case with humans, it’s the diseases and parasites that foxes carry that pose a real danger to pets. Rabies is the biggest concern here, but they can also pass on other diseases such as mange.
